WebCzech handball ( to the letter called national handball in Czech) is an outdoor ball game which was created in 1905 in Prague and up to this date is played. This sport is very similar to the Team handball. History The Czech handball was first mentioned by Vaclav Karas, a teacher a Prague, in a sports journal in Brno in 1905. WebThe Czechoslovakia women's national handball team was the national handball team of former Czechoslovakia. The team won the World Women's Handball Championship in 1957.[1] WebThe Czechoslovakia men's national handball team represents the Czechoslovakia in the international handball competitions. WebThe Czechoslovakia national football team (Czech: Československá fotbalová reprezentace, Slovak: Česko-slovenské národné futbalové mužstvo) represented Czechoslovakia in men's international football from 1920 to 1993. The team was controlled by the Czechoslovak Football Association, and the team qualified for eight World Cups …
